Founded by Marinella Senatore, the School of Narrative Dance is an international initiative which proposes an alternative system of education, based on emancipation, inclusion, and self-cultivation. The School implements multidisciplinary projects focusing on storytelling and choreography. This publication documents a workshop at MAXXI, Roma, involving more than 300 people for five months.

Artist and researcher Riccardo Giacconi investigates the relationship between a range of narrative forms (puppetry, street storytellers, flyers and pamphlets) and a series of pre-political acts of revolt staged between Italy and South America. This publication documents his research project and features a series of texts, notes, archives, illustrations, and interviews.

This historical essay assesses the impact of Dadaist ballet Relâches on the French artistic community by restoring the historical context that has transformed the collaboration of Picabia, Satie and Börlin into a unique event in the history of dance and performance.

This book is the first compilation of the history of the Mamco; it offers a diachronic path through the institution's first 22 years of existence, from its foundation in 1994 up to 2016, and presents some one hundred exhibitions via illustrations, as well as a brief introductory text describing the characteristics and formats of the shows, and some of traces they have left in the collection.

A series of four geometrical and minimalist patterns drawn in red, blue, and black, inspired by a cognitive ability test, a quote from Guy Debord and the publications of Fluxus artist Emmett Williams. This artist's book is printed on light paper sheets so the patterns can be traced and used as a decoration for elbow pads and knee pads.
